Tremont MD-070 MultiDensity Filter Discs
The Tremont MD-070 MultiDensity Filter Discs are a cutting-edge solution for advanced filtration needs. These discs are designed with a unique MultiDensity™ technology, offering a choice of final retention stages ranging from <0.5μm to 2.7μm. This versatile range ensures that you can find the perfect filter for your specific application. The discs are binderless, providing a higher purity filtrate and very low extractables, making them ideal for critical applications where purity is paramount.Product Specifications and Technical Details
The MD-070 filters are crafted using a specialized production method that yields exceptional flow and drainage rates. Their highly irregular surface formation features high and low points, reducing surface loading and enhancing performance. The discs come in a pack of 5, each with a diameter of 11.0cm and a final retention of 0.7 Micron. The robust prefilter built into the disc captures particulate from >300μm, making it effective for filtering substances like lipids, petrochemical oils, and cellular matter without clogging. The borosilicate glass material is highly resistant to aggressive solvents, acids, and bases, with a usable pH range of 0-14 and a wide effective temperature range of -200 to 500 °C.Practical Applications and Benefits
The Tremont MD-070 MultiDensity Filter Discs are designed for a variety of applications, including manifold vacuum filtration, short path extraction methods, and positive pressure devices. Their ability to handle viscous suspensions and slurries makes them invaluable in laboratory settings and industrial processes. By replacing multi pre-filtration stage products, these filters save time and reduce variability in extract signature upon analysis methods.
